Back to Home
    Published: Dec 31, 2025Last updated: Mar 24, 2026

    Build a Expense Splitting App
    — Split Fair, Stay Friends

    Build an expense splitting app for groups with shared bills, balance tracking, and settlement suggestions.

    FinanceSocialGroupsBills

    Why Build a Expense Splitting App?

    Splitting expenses among friends, roommates, and travel companions is a universal need. Apps like Splitwise have proven that a simple, well-designed expense splitter can reach millions of users.

    An expense splitting app needs group management, flexible splitting options (equal, percentage, custom amounts), balance calculations, and settlement tracking.

    Fastshot generates a native expense splitting app with group creation, flexible bill splitting, running balances, and settlement suggestions for iOS and Android.

    You can build this expense splitting app using our [AI mobile app builder](/ai-app-builder) — describe what you want and get a working native app in minutes.

    Key Features for Your Expense Splitting App

    Group expenses, running balances, and smart settlements — make splitting bills painless for roommates, travelers, and friend groups.

    Group Management

    Create groups for roommates, trips, or events with easy member management.

    Flexible Splitting

    Split expenses equally, by percentage, by exact amounts, or by shares for maximum flexibility.

    Balance Tracking

    See who owes whom with real-time balance calculations updated as expenses are added.

    Settlement Suggestions

    Smart settlement recommendations that minimize the number of payments needed.

    Expense History

    Browse all shared expenses with details on who paid, who participated, and how it was split.

    Activity Feed

    Real-time feed showing new expenses, payments, and settlements within each group.

    How to Build a Expense Splitting App with Fastshot

    1

    Describe Your Splitting Scenario

    Tell Fastshot about your expense splitter: roommate bills, travel groups, dinner splits, or shared household expenses. Describe how people add expenses and settle up.

    2

    AI Divides and Conquers

    Fastshot generates group management, expense logging, flexible split options, balance calculations, and settlement suggestions — all in Supabase for real-time sync.

    3

    Split Last Night's Dinner

    Preview on your phone. Create a group, add a restaurant bill, split it three ways, and check that the balance calculations are correct before anyone gets awkward.

    4

    Save Friendships Everywhere

    Cloud builds produce your app. Publish and help friend groups, roommates, and travel companions split expenses without the headache.

    Frequently Asked Questions

    Splitting Bills Should Be This Easy

    Describe your expense splitting needs. Fastshot generates a native app with group management, flexible splits, and balance tracking — no more awkward IOUs.

    Real-time balancesSmart settlements

    About the Author

    Elvira Dzhuraeva is an expert in AI mobile app development and React Native. A former Senior Product Manager at Google specializing in AI/ML and Generative AI, she is the Founder of Fastshot (YC-backed) and a founding contributor to Kubeflow.

    AI Mobile App DevelopmentReact NativeAI Developer ToolsVibecodingAI/ML Ops